The LM137K is a single output adjustable linear voltage regulator with a maximum output current of 1.5A and a maximum output voltage of 37V. It has an adjustable output voltage range of 1.2V and a dropout voltage of 3V. The device is packaged in a TO-204/-3 package and has an operating temperature range of -55°C to 150°C. It is a single function device with one output and is adjustable.
